Easy Software Development
Communications and software development is very easy, simply write your software to speak to the RS-232 serial port (COM port of your PC), and install the included RealPort Drivers that allow you to map a COM port to an I.P. address. So you do not have to know anything about Ethernet communications to speak to the device.
Many Communication Protocols for Advanced Users
Advanced users may want to employ other communication protocols to speak the the Ethernet Relay Controller. NCD Ethernet Relay Controllers can also be controlled using Telnet. I.P. Addresses and are automatically or manually assigned. NCD Ethernet Relay Controllers also support security protocols such as Shared Key, WEP, WPA, and Cisco LEAP with support for WEP, TKIP, and CCMP data encryption.
